A community volunteering event to protect Faroese biodiversity
On 30 May, we invite both locals and visitors to take part in a hands-on community effort to remove Garden Lady’s Mantle (Alchemilla mollis), an invasive plant spreading rapidly across gardens, roadsides, and hillsides in the Faroe Islands.
Locally, the plant is often called “skøra”, Faroese slang for crazy.
And fittingly, it grows exactly like that: wildly, quickly, and without boundaries.
While beautiful in appearance, the species is increasingly taking over fragile natural areas and pushing out native plants that Faroese ecosystems depend on.
To help protect local biodiversity, FNU Føroya Náttúru- og Umhvørvisfelag, Tórshavnar kommuna, Visit Tórshavn, and Visit Faroe Islands are joining forces and inviting the public to become part of what we hope is the beginning of a bigger movement.

What to expect
Volunteers will work in groups of around 20 people across three selected locations in Tórshavn where skøra is causing significant environmental damage.
Specialists and nature experts will guide participants on:
- how to identify the plant
- how to remove it correctly
- how to prevent it from spreading further
Collection bags and practical equipment will be provided.
